ONBOARDING — Bike Cage & Parking Gates, Fernloe Court

Quick one for the reception crew: the bike cage is round the back past the loading bay, and the car park gates run off the same reader. Staff cards open both, but new starters won't have theirs for a few days. Until then, buzz them through using the shared gate code below.

turnstile pass: bdg-H-52

Design excerpt: the Fernwick watering scheduler runs on a shared controller in the Hollybrae greenhouse network. Valve commands are signed and rate-limited at the gateway to prevent a compromised node from flooding actuators. The scheduler batches reads from moisture sensors and will not open a valve unless the last reading is fresh; stale data triggers a safe-off state. All thresholds are centrally configured and auditable. For review purposes, the current tuning constants are shown below.

tuning table, kawep-tawif:
CAPS = {
    "olidor": 80,
    "belion": 7,
    "quenys": 225,
    "druox": 839,
    "fraath": 482,
}

## Support

Brickforge incremental rebuilds only re-render pages whose content hashes changed. Cache lives in `.bf-cache/`; delete it to force a full build. Known issue: template partial edits don't always propagate — run with `--deep` before cutting a release. Do not ship a release built from a warm cache older than 48 hours. Build logs land in the artifacts bucket per run. For rebuild anomalies blocking a release, contact the build team at the address below.

alerts address for kafof-bagag: kasael@olvarqdyn.corp

It runs in three environments: sandbox, staging, and production, each with its own vault namespace and rotation cadence. Support staff should never trigger manual rotations in production without a change ticket; sandbox is safe for experimentation. Rotation failures usually surface as expired-lease alerts within ten minutes, and the fix is almost always a cadence mismatch between environments. For reference when comparing environments, the staging configuration is reproduced below.

config for kadug-yahop:
quenwyn:
  pin: 2459
  metrics_host: metrics.quenwyn.lumicsys.internal
  tenant: julax
  seal: seal_0d5ead96